Fan in Stable Condition as St Pauli win
By: Mike |The Hamburg MoPo reports that the 38 year old fan who fell around 8 meters while celebrating St Pauli’s win yesterday is no longer in critical condition. Very good news, as the situation sounded extremely dire when the news first broke. Still, I wish him the best in his recovery.

Fan injured in fall during game
By: Mike |A traveling St Pauli fan was gravely injured after a fall from the terracing during the game today at A. Aachen. The fan fell approximately 20 feet while celebrating one of St Pauli’s goals.
I’ll reserve further reports for later, when the situation becomes more clear. Until then, my thoughts are with the injured fan.
